US Crypto Market Structure Bill Faces Senate Hurdles Amid Stablecoin and DeFi Debates
The CLARITY Act, a pivotal crypto market structure bill, is advancing through Senate committees but encountering significant roadblocks. Banking and Agriculture committees are handling securities and commodities aspects respectively, with markup hearings pending. Three contentious issues dominate: stablecoin yield restrictions, conflicts of interest, and DeFi regulation.
Banks successfully lobbied to ban interest payments on stablecoins in the GENIUS Act, yet loopholes persist for non-yield rewards. The Senate’s division reflects broader industry tensions as regulators grapple with balancing innovation and oversight.
